Hürriyet columnist Abdulkadir Selvi, known for his proximity to the government, has added a new piece to his recent series of articles frequently focusing on the CHP.
Writing that significant developments are taking place within the CHP ahead of the charter congress to be held in September, Hürriyet columnist Abdulkadir Selvi shared new inside information regarding former CHP Chairman Kemal Kılıçdaroğlu.
“Internal party dynamics in the CHP are always active. But when it comes to Ekrem İmamoğlu, Kemal Kılıçdaroğlu, and Özgür Özel, it was a situation like a 'clash of titans.' A 'clash of titans' can be as dangerous as a 'romance of titans.' However, a lot of water has passed under the bridge. New balances have emerged,” said Abdulkadir Selvi, claiming that dialogue between Ekrem İmamoğlu and Özgür Özel has been restored:
“The grievances between them have been resolved. A decision was made to continue walking the path together. In this respect, we can say that the Paris Olympics benefited Özgür Özel the most. Özgür Özel is as happy as the athletes returning from the Olympics with medals. He spent 5 days in Paris due to the Olympics. During this time, he smoothed out his relations with Ekrem İmamoğlu. Therefore, there is no danger left for Özgür Özel at the Charter Congress. Ekrem İmamoğlu will not get involved in collecting signatures for an elective congress.”
